The full breakdown
What it's made of and why it matters
This kettle uses food-grade stainless steel (typically 18/8 or 18/10 alloy) for both interior and exterior surfaces with no applied coatings, glazes, or enamel. Bare stainless steel is chemically inert under normal boiling conditions and does not leach significant metals into water. The absence of a protective coating eliminates the risk of coating degradation or flaking that can occur in enameled or nonstick kettles over time.

How it compares in its category
Uncoated stainless steel kettles are among the safest choices in the electric kettle category, avoiding the Teflon-type coating fume risk of nonstick models and the lead/cadmium concerns sometimes associated with ceramic or glazed kettles. Most competitors at this price point either use coated stainless steel (introducing coating degradation risk) or plastic bodies with stainless components. This product's design prioritizes material simplicity over aesthetic coating, which reduces chemical hazard exposure.
If you buy it
Use only with water or beverages; do not fill with acidic liquids (vinegar, citrus juice) regularly, as prolonged contact can accelerate minor surface corrosion. Empty the kettle promptly after boiling and do not allow mineral deposits to accumulate, as scale buildup can harbor bacteria over months of non-cleaning. Replace the kettle if the heating element fails or the body is dented, as structural damage may affect electrical safety. Clean the interior with soft brushes or vinegar rinses every 2-4 weeks depending on local water hardness.
Beyond PFAS: other things we checked
Established hazard classes for this product type, assessed from public information. These never change the PFAS grade; a Likely flag caps the Verdict at “Buy with care.”
Stainless steel leaching (chromium/nickel)
While stainless steel is generally stable, trace amounts of chromium and nickel can leach into water at very high temperatures or in acidic conditions. This kettle boils water (100C), which is below the threshold for significant leaching under neutral pH; risk is minimal but not zero.
Mineral scale and bacterial colonization
Hard water deposits can accumulate inside the kettle and create biofilm if not regularly cleaned. This is a maintenance issue rather than a material hazard, but neglected kettles can harbor Legionella or other bacteria in scale buildup.
Aluminum or copper in heating element
The heating element (not listed as user-accessible) is typically encased and does not contact water directly in sealed electric kettles. No public records of leaching from Secura kettle heating elements.
Electrical hazard from degraded seals
Over years of use, silicone or rubber gaskets around the lid and base may degrade, risking water seepage into electrical contacts. This is an electrical safety concern rather than a chemical one, but relevant to long-term product integrity.
Lead or cadmium in non-stainless steel components
Plastic handle, base, and lid components have not been reported to contain lead or cadmium in this model. Secura does not use painted or glazed finishes on these parts, reducing that specific risk.
